What is a transponder key?

Transponder keys are car key that has an anti-theft security measure integrated into it. This is accomplished by incorporating an RFID chip to identify radio frequencies into the head of the key. This chip is used for relaying a signal your vehicle's immobilizer during the ignition's start-up procedure. This stops hot-wiring of the vehicle and makes it very difficult to take your vehicle.

It isn't true that transponder key are foolproof. Even though they add an additional layer of security but criminals still have the ability to use their skills to break into vehicles. It takes a lot more time and effort for them to do this, which is why they are a fantastic security feature for anyone who cares about the security of their vehicle.

Transponder keys are easy to use. The microchip in the plastic head of the transponder key is programmed to contain a unique digital serial code that is linked to the immobilizer inside your vehicle. The immobilizer system will verify the serial number when you put the key in the ignition. If the serial number matches then the engine will begin.

There are several types of transponder chips that can be programmed and the type that your vehicle is using will determine which type of key you own. You can determine the best transponder chip to match your vehicle by searching on an online search engine or by going to a professional locksmith and asking what type of key you have.

In general transponder keys tend to be more expensive to replace than keys that are not transponder-compatible because they have the added expense of a microchip. The first step is to determine what type of key you have. To ensure you have the correct key blank it is crucial to know the model, make and year. Certain keys have a transponder within the key head while others don't. If your key is equipped with a chip the bow cover (the plastic section that sits on top of the key) will be heavier than on a chip-free key. It is also possible to tell if your key has a chip by looking at your ignition. If it has a push to start button instead of a key hole it's probably a key that has a chip.

The next step is to determine which method of programming will be used. Some transponder keys are programmed using on-board diagnostics, while others require a specialized key programming more info device. The key programming device should be compatible with the particular transponder or circuit board key being used, and must also operate at the same frequency as the vehicle's onboard computer.
